>  Not exactly, but something like this is possible – the script will run on
> every INVITE transaction, but it will do a query only once at first run
> (once per every process/child).
>
>
>
> You run a perl script for example on every INVITE, inside the script you
> have something like:
>
>
>
>
>
> our $query_result;
>
> unless(defined($query_result))
>
> {
>
>                 $query_result=………  #run your query here
>
> }
>
> #pass your query result to avp values or whatever
>
>
>
>
>
>
>
> The $query_result will be stored in the memory.

> Is it possible to load *custom values from a database from a custom table
> during init time. Am I correct in assuming the AVPops module is scoped only
> for a call within a transaction ? Can the perl module be used to make a db
> query at init time ?
